Stone Lamp Bracket From Gujarat - 19th Century

This beautifully carved 19th-century stone lamp bracket from Gujarat once formed part of the architectural decoration of a traditional haveli doorway. Hand carved from sandstone, the bracket features a finely sculpted standing female figure beneath a projecting upper support, reflecting the skilled craftsmanship and ornamental detailing associated with historic domestic architecture across Western India.

Originally designed to support a small oil lamp beside an entranceway, the bracket would have brought both illumination and symbolism to the home. Over time, the haveli from which it originated fell into disrepair, leaving behind this evocative architectural fragment rich in age and character. Now mounted on a custom iron stand, the piece has been transformed into a striking sculptural object, equally suited to display on a console, shelf or pedestal.

  • Origin: Gujarat, India
  • Date: 19th Century
  • Materials: Hand Carved Sandstone, Iron Stand
  • Features: Carved Female Figure, Traditional Haveli Lamp Bracket Form, Mounted On Custom Iron Display Stand, Architectural Fragment
  • Condition: Weathered Antique Condition With Age-Related Wear, Surface Losses And Natural Patina
  • Dimensions: W21 x D12.5 x H43 cm
